2023 Football Roster

Jersey Number 5
Jack Powers
- Position:
- Outside Linebacker
- Height:
- 6-2
- Weight:
- 237
- Class:
- Senior
- Hometown:
- Granite Bay, Calif.
- High School:
- Granite Bay
- Prev School:
- Nevada
- Major:
- Public Administration
2023: Has played in every game this season ... vs Marshall logged three tackles (two solo) ... Logged two assisted tackles at App State ... vs Gardner-Webb logged three tackles (two solo) including a tackle for loss ... Credited with a pass breakup at Rice ... vs SMU logged two assisted tackles ... Logged two tackles (one solo) vs Charlotte ... Credited with a pass breakup ... Logged two tackles (one solo) at UTSA ... Logged one solo tackle vs Tulane ... Did not play at FAU.
Three-year letterman (1/East Carolina, 2/Nevada) … Appeared in 34 career games (13/ECU, 21/Nevada) … Booked 49 career stops (26 solo) … Credited with 7.0 TFLs (-37 yards) and 2.5 sacks (-21 yards).
2022: Played all 13 games during initial year with the program … Earned varsity letter after logging 374 total snaps (175 defense, 199 special teams) … Tallied 25 stops (12 solo) … Registered 3.0 TFLs (-22 yards) and 1.0 sack (-11 yards) … Booked at least one stop in all 13 contests (multiple seven times) … Made ECU debut against NC State recording three tackles (all assisted) … Had a season-high four stops against UCF (one solo) … Credited with a pass breakup at Cincinnati … Recorded TFLs against Navy (1.0/-1 yard), South Florida (1.0/-10 yards), Memphis (1.0/-11 yards) … His hit behind the line against Memphis was credited as a sack, his first as a Pirate … Closed out first year in the program booking three stops (one solo) against Coastal Carolina in the TicketSmarter Birmingham Bowl … Named co-Special Teams Award winner at ECU’s annual end of the year banquet.
2021 (Nevada): Appeared in 11 games, making 21 tackles including 4.0 tackles for loss of 15 yards ... Posted 13 solo tackles and eight assists ... Collected 1.5 sacks for a loss of 10 yards ... Notched a season-high five tackles at Colorado State (Nov. 27).
2020 (Nevada): Played in eight games, recording two tackles.
2019 (Nevada): Did not see the field in his second season with Nevada.
2018 (Nevada): Played in one game for the Wolf Pack against Portland State before redshirting.
High School: Graduated from Granite Bay High School in California where he was a two-sport athlete in football and baseball ... Helped lead his team to a section championship his senior year ... Served as a team captain and was the MVP of the defense ... Earned first team all-league and first team all-section honors ... Posted 15 sacks and 24 tackles for loss his senior year.
Personal: Son of Julie and Jeff Powers ... Has two older brothers, Griffin and Grant … His father, Jeff, was a swimmer in college at USC ... Earned undergraduate degree from Nevada in 2021 ... Currently enrolled in public administration program at East Carolina.
